This phrase refers to establishments featured on the popular television show “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ives” that are located in the Outer Banks of North Carolina. These locations typically offer unique, high-quality casual dining experiences, often showcasing local ingredients and culinary traditions. Examples might include seafood shacks serving fresh catches, barbecue joints specializing in regional styles, or quirky roadside eateries with unusual menu items.
Highlighting these establishments provides valuable exposure for local businesses and attracts tourists interested in exploring regional cuisine. It contributes to the Outer Banks’ reputation as a desirable culinary destination, potentially boosting the local economy. The show’s focus on authentic and often family-run businesses provides a platform for celebrating culinary heritage and the unique character of the Outer Banks food scene.
